Memoir of a Nerd
A self-described nerd, the author truly captures the essence of storytelling with wit, optimism, and a fine eye for observational narration. You will surely laugh at the hilarious and often absurd events in this very personal memoir!
Learn why the author thinks he may be responsible for students lugging large backpacks to and from school and why he was almost arrested for shoplifting at a Walmart in New Jersey.
If you're younger than 40, you probably don't know what a "Chinese Fire Drill" is. Mancini explains the meaning, apologizes for using a politically incorrect term, and describes the prank played on him. He also explains why he was called "Mr. No Onion" at a restaurant he frequented in Japan.
The Cat That Ate a Thousand Bananas
Did the title catch your attention?
If you expect to read about a feline that is very partial to bananas, you may be disappointed. Still, you will surely laugh at the hilarious and often absurd events in this very personal memoir!
From his first prank played on an unsuspecting ice delivery man when five years old to causing a commotion when he chose the wrong door at his doctor's office, Mancini's escapades will undoubtedly entertain you.
You'll learn why the author doesn't want to be called "dude" and how his high school experience changed for the better when he received a master key that unlocked every door at school.
You may ask yourself what your boss would think if you took their spouse to Vegas for New Year's Eve and if you accept the author's proof that all babies look alike.
You'll also laugh at his helpful hints to prepare for a colonoscopy and will be amused to learn how a six-year-old girl was shipped alive by Parcel Post.
